Kidnapped Head of Election Committee still missing in Abkhazia

10 Feb, 2007 09:13 / Updated 17 years ago

The situation in the Georgian breakaway republic of Abkhazia remains tense as the search for the Head of a local Election Committee is continuing, just a day before the polls.

David Sigua was kidnapped a week ago in the Gali region.Special security measures have been introduced as the self-proclaimed republic prepares for Sunday's elections.The Abkhazian Interior Ministry says it fears provocations from the Georgian side.The head of the Central Election Committee, Batal Tabagua, said leaflets in Georgian calling on people to sabotage the polls were distributed in the Gali region on Friday night.Local elections are due to take place in 7 Abkhazian regions and in the capital – Sukhumi.
